Constant fever and cold.
Constant fever upto 98 degrees for almost a week. Has cold too. Can the fever remain so long because of cold?? Gave Atarax and XT para. But hardly any effect.

Hi...We say fever is there only when temperature is 99 or more underarm or 100 or more by mouth ... Pls read the articles on fever I wrote for further information about fever. "My Child Has Fever!
